SQL_CMDShell Job

The SQL_CMDShell Job reports on whether the xp_cmdshell stored procedure is enabled or disabled. Since xp_cmdshell allows users to execute operating system commands when connected to the SQL or the Azure SQL server, it can be used to launch malicious attacks. Microsoft recommends that the xp_cmdshell stored procedure be disabled.
